Web Portal Project
Web Portal Started in the late 90’s Single point of access Key types of portals Corporate Enterprise Consumer based Personal/Mobil 28 – Apr - 2005 Web Portal
What is a Web Portal ? Web portals are websites that collect information on same topic. Web portals provide a single point of access to a variety of content and core services. Web portals may be based on a specific city or a interest area. Web portals provide advantage over homepages because they can offer user specific, customized views. 28 – Apr - 2005 Web Portal
Modules description Admin users handle the website as well as the database. Global users search for required information. Registered users will have a unique user-id by which they login into their personal information. 28 – Apr - 2005 Web Portal
Data flow diagram Global users Admin Web portal Registered users
Deployment diagram
Architecture 28 – Apr - 2005 Web Portal
Web Portals 28 – Apr - 2005 Web Portal
System Requirements Microsoft Windows, XP, 2003 server PC with 2GB Harddisk and 256 MB RAM Solaris Linux Mac OS X 28 – Apr - 2005 Web Portal
Software Requirements Sun JDK 1.3 or above Ant 1.5.3 or above (Java build tool) Servlet Container/Engine compatible with Servlet 2.2 and JSP 1.1 API (Tomcat 3.3.2) JDBC Compliant Database (Hypersonic SQL) ASP.NET, C#.NET 28 – Apr - 2005 Web Portal
Browser Compatibility Netscape 4 and above Internet Explorer 4 and above Mozilla 5 and above 28 – Apr - 2005 Web Portal
System Info OS: Fedora Core 3 (2.6.11 kernel) Processor/Memory: Pentium 4, 256 MB Browser: Mozilla Firefox v1.0.3 uPortal Quick Start v2.4.2 JDK v1.4.2 & v1.5.0 28 – Apr - 2005 Web Portal
Configuration Download zip file Extract Set JAVA_HOME, PATH env variables Start up HSQL server and Tomcat server On browser, http://localhost:8080/uPortal Login as admin, developer, demo, student, faculty, staff 28 – Apr - 2005 Web Portal
Limitations Web Portals are required to have a fusion grid. org alias in addition to their primary name Portals require presence of an SSL-enabled Apache web server and host X.509 certificates listed with the ADS 28 – Apr - 2005 Web Portal
Conclusion •Straight-forward implementation to authenticate, authorize and provide a proxy credential for the user Federated disparate web sites with single sign-on authentications with FusionGrid credentials One Two Portal securely launched OneTwo as a FusionGrid service Presented a convenient and intuitive web interface for input preparations of FusionGrid code runs •Scientists have commenced usage of the portals Need to determine types of physics codes that can be ported to our portal framework Duration of six months to decide best usage of this technology 28 – Apr - 2005 Web Portal
THANK YOU